diff options
author | Rich Salz <rsalz@openssl.org> | 2015-04-11 10:22:36 -0400 |
---|---|---|
committer | Rich Salz <rsalz@openssl.org> | 2015-04-11 10:22:36 -0400 |
commit | 62adbcee392ba1061bf213174e8c59728e00860e (patch) | |
tree | b0a97dcc7e5d9ff3a60b638e45b254a234b83a41 /test | |
parent | e2010b202a52be9120582537845f422a60d5d8c0 (diff) | |
download | openssl-62adbcee392ba1061bf213174e8c59728e00860e.tar.gz |
free NULL cleanup 10
Avoid checking for NULL before calling free functions. This gets
ssl.*free:
ssl_sess_cert_free ssl_free ssl_excert_free ssl_cert_free
SSL_free SSL_SRP_CTX_free SSL_SESSION_free SSL_CTX_free
SSL_CTX_SRP_CTX_free SSL_CONF_CTX_free
Reviewed-by: Kurt Roeckx <kurt@openssl.org>
Diffstat (limited to 'test')
-rw-r--r-- | test/ssltest.c | 14 |
1 files changed, 5 insertions, 9 deletions
diff --git a/test/ssltest.c b/test/ssltest.c index c9f5b4da1d..6ad63427ad 100644 --- a/test/ssltest.c +++ b/test/ssltest.c @@ -1789,15 +1789,11 @@ int main(int argc, char *argv[]) SSL_free(c_ssl); end: - if (s_ctx != NULL) - SSL_CTX_free(s_ctx); - if (c_ctx != NULL) - SSL_CTX_free(c_ctx); - - if (s_cctx) - SSL_CONF_CTX_free(s_cctx); - if (c_cctx) - SSL_CONF_CTX_free(c_cctx); + SSL_CTX_free(s_ctx); + SSL_CTX_free(c_ctx); + + SSL_CONF_CTX_free(s_cctx); + SSL_CONF_CTX_free(c_cctx); sk_OPENSSL_STRING_free(conf_args); BIO_free(bio_stdout); |